Scottish Tablet is a traditional Scottish confectionery that's similar to fudge but with a distinctly grainier texture. It's made from just a handful of simple ingredients, yet the result is a sweet treat that's beloved by many. This recipe for Sweet Scottish Tablet is a classic version that's sure to satisfy anyone with a sweet tooth.
The origins of Scottish Tablet are somewhat murky, with some claiming that it dates back to medieval times while others believe it became popular in the 18th century. What's certain, however, is that it has become an iconic part of Scottish cuisine. It's usually enjoyed as a sweet snack or served alongside a cup of tea or coffee.
What sets Scottish Tablet apart from other confections is its rich, buttery flavor and its grainy, crumbly texture. It's also known for being incredibly sweet, making it a true indulgence. This recipe stays true to the traditional flavors and textures while being simple enough to make at home.
